Four policemen killed in J&K militant attack

Srinagar: Four policemen were killed in a militant attack on Wednesday in Jammu and Kashmir's Shopian district, officials said.

Police said the militants fired at the escort party of a senior police officer in Arhama village, about 2 km from Shopian town.

The slain policemen have been identified as constables Ishfaq Ahmad Mir, Javed Ahmad Bhat, Mohammad Iqbal Mir and SPO Adil Manzoor Bhat, officials said.

Inspector General of Police (IGP) S.P. Pani said the exact details were being ascertained.

Reports from the area said the senior police officer was not with the escort party which was going for repairs of the vehicle when it came under attack.

According to reports, the militants decamped with three service rifles of the policemen.
